Best Downtown Austin Attractions and Scenic Spots for a Balanced Weekend
Among the top picks for best downtown austin attractions, the Capitol, Bullock Museum, and skyline viewpoints offer a cohesive arc of history, architecture, and scenery.
Balance indoors with outdoor spaces along Lady Bird Lake and the riverfront, then weave in a stroll through Rainey Street or the Warehouse District to catch sunset views and music vibes.
